Understanding Common Login Issues
Numerous reasons can prevent successful account access. Often, the most straightforward issue is a simple typo in your username or password. It's surprisingly common for users to misremember complex passwords, especially if they haven't used them in a while. Another frequent problem arises from browser-related issues, such as outdated cache or cookies interfering with the login process. These temporary files can sometimes store incorrect or outdated information, leading to authentication failures. Additionally, network connectivity problems, like a weak Wi-Fi signal or intermittent internet service, can disrupt the connection between your device and the server, preventing you from logging in. Furthermore, account restrictions due to security concerns, such as suspicious activity detected by the system, can also block access. It’s important to address each of these potential causes systematically.
Troubleshooting Browser-Related Issues
Addressing browser-related problems is often the quickest way to restore access. Begin by clearing your browser's cache and cookies. This removes temporary files that might be causing conflicts with the login process. Different browsers have varying methods for clearing this data; typically, it's found in the browser's settings or history menu. Ensure you close and reopen your browser after clearing the cache and cookies to fully apply the changes. Also, consider trying a different browser. If you consistently encounter issues in one browser but not another, this suggests a compatibility problem specific to the first browser. Finally, disabling browser extensions can also help, as some extensions may interfere with website functionality, including login forms. A thorough test using a clean browser profile or incognito mode can isolate if an extension is the source of the problem.

Password Recovery Options
When you've forgotten your password, most platforms offer a recovery process. Typically, this involves initiating a "forgot password" link on the login page. This will usually prompt you to enter the email address associated with your account. A unique reset link will then be sent to that email address. Clicking this link will redirect you to a page where you can create a new password. It’s vital to choose a strong and secure password – a combination of u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ols – to better protect your account from unauthorized access. Be cautious of phishing emails that might mimic legitimate password reset requests. Always verify the sender’s address and ensure the link directs you to the official website. Many platforms now also offer alternative recovery methods, such as security questions, or two-factor authentication which can drastically improve your account security.
Enhancing Password Security Measures
Beyond simply creating a strong password, enhancing your overall password security is crucial. Consider using a password manager to generate and store complex passwords for all your online accounts. These managers encrypt your passwords and automatically fill them in when you need them, reducing the risk of human error and the need to remember multiple credentials. Enabling two-factor authentication (2FA) adds an extra layer of security by requiring a second verification method, such as a code sent to your phone, in addition to your password. Regularly updating your passwords – every few months – is also a good practice, especially for sensitive accounts. Avoid reusing the same password across multiple websites, as a breach on one site can compromise all accounts using that password. Being proactive about security significantly reduces your vulnerability to malicious attacks.

Account Verification Processes
In cases where password recovery fails or the system flags potential security concerns, account verification processes are often implemented. These processes aim to confirm your identity and ensure that you are the rightful owner of the account. Common methods include submitting identification documents, such as a driver's license or passport, or answering detailed personal questions. The specific requirements may vary depending on the platform and the level of security implemented. Be prepared to provide accurate and verifiable information to expedite the verification process. It is extremely important to only submit your identification documents through official and secure channels provided by the platform. Never share sensitive information via email or unverified websites. Maintaining a heightened awareness of security best practices during verification is vital in safeguarding your personal data. The verification process can take some time, so patience and clear communication with support are essential.
Providing Necessary Documentation
When submitting identification documents, ensure they are clear, legible, and within the validity period. Blurring or cropping sensitive information, such as your driver’s license number, may be necessary for privacy. Follow the platform's specific instructions regarding acceptable file formats and sizes. Commonly accepted formats include JPG, PNG, and PDF. If you are asked to answer personal questions, be as accurate and detailed as possible. Providing consistent and verifiable answers will help expedite the verification process. Keep a record of all submitted documentation and communication with support for your reference. If you encounter any difficulties or have questions, don't hesitate to contact support for assistance. Furthermore, remember to redact any unnecessary personal data from submitted documents, prioritizing your privacy.
